工控机使用的操作系统种类繁多,主要根据具体的应用需求和硬件平台进行选择。以下是一些常见的工控机操作系统:
Windows操作系统:提供简单易用的用户界面和丰富的软件支持,支持专业工控软件和硬件设备,可以与其他计算机设备进行网络连接和数据传输,提高工业生产和自动化控制的效率。Windows操作系统适用于X86工控机,包括Windows 98、Windows 2000、Windows XP、Windows 7、Windows 8和Windows 10等版本。
Linux操作系统:具有高可靠性和强大的扩展性,支持各种编程语言和开发工具,可以实现复杂的控制和数据处理操作。Linux系统基于内核进行自定义编程,支持设备驱动程序的安装和管理,适应各种不同的工控设备。Linux系统如Ubuntu、CentOS、Redhat等在工控机中广泛应用。
Android操作系统:适用于基于ARM架构的工业PC,提供低功耗的工控机,适用于处理性能要求不高的应用场景。Android系统基于Linux内核,是免费开源的操作系统,适用于消费级工控机。
实时操作系统(RTOS):如VxWorks、QNX等,这些系统能够在微秒级别上提供可预测性的响应时间,适用于需要高度精确控制的自动化和工业应用。RTOS适用于嵌入式系统和工控应用,提供高实时性能。
嵌入式操作系统:如VxWorks、Embedded Linux等,这些操作系统通常具有轻量级、高效能的特点,适用于对资源要求较为苛刻的场景。嵌入式操作系统根据具体应用需求和硬件平台进行定制开发,提供更高的性能和可靠性。
自主研发操作系统:一些工控机厂商为了更好地适配自家硬件和提供更专业化的解决方案,选择自主研发操作系统。这些系统根据特定需求进行修改和定制,以满足工业环境的特殊需求。
选择适合的操作系统对于发挥工控机的作用至关重要,不同的操作系统都有各自的优势和应用场景。